      From award-winning writer Jennifer Breheny Wallace, a deeply consequential look at restoring closeness in our relationships and how feeling connected - mattering - can bring purpose and happiness to our lives.

      In a world where loneliness, burnout, and disconnection have reached crisis levels, Jennifer Breheny Wallace offers a transformative solution: mattering. Through vivid storytelling and groundbreaking research, Mattering: The Secret to Building a Life of Deep Purpose and Connectionreveals how feeling seen, needed, and valued isn't just a nice-to-have-it's essential for our wellbeing and society's future.

      Filled with stories of individuals who have discovered the power of mattering, from the story of a fire chief who re-energized his emotionally exhausted team by helping them see their long-term impact, to a woman who transformed her grief into a movement helping thousands rebuild their lives, Wallace shows how mattering can be cultivated in every sphere of life. She demonstrates that when people feel they truly matter-that their presence and contributions are noticed, needed, and missed when they aren't there-everything changes. Productivity soars, relationships deepen, and communities strengthen.

      Drawing on compelling research and intimate portraits of people who've discovered the power of mattering, Wallace provides a practical blueprint for creating lives of deeper meaning and connection. She reveals:

      • How small acts of recognition can transform workplace culture and prevent burnout
      • Why helping others often energizes us rather than depletes us
      • How to build mattering spaces that foster genuine connection in our communities
      • Practical strategies for navigating life transitions while maintaining our sense of purpose

      Perfect for readers of Bren? Brown and Adam Grant, this timely book offers both hope and concrete solutions for our modern crisis of disconnection. Mattering isn't just another self-help guide-it's a revolutionary framework for rebuilding the connections that make life meaningful and creating positive change that ripples outward from ourselves to our relationships, workplaces, and communities. With clarity and compassion, Wallace shows us that the antidote to our cultural crisis of isolation isn't to turn inward, but to recognize how much we matter to each other. This book will forever change how you think about your role in the lives of others and offer a path to a more connected, purposeful life.

      Jennifer Breheny Wallace is an award-winning journalist and author of the instant New York Timesbestselling book Never Enough: When Achievement Culture Becomes Toxic - and What We Can DoAbout It.After graduating Harvard College, Wallace worked as a producer at CBS 60 Minutes, where she was part of the team that won The Robert F. Kennedy Awards for Excellence in Journalism. She is a contributor to The Wall Street Journal, The Washington Post, and frequently appears on national television programs to discuss her work.
